苏丹企业开始恢复在喀土穆的生产活动
Shang Wu Bu Wang Zhan· 2025-10-09 02:42
Core Insights - The Sudanese Minister of Industry and Trade, Mukahen, attended the reopening ceremony of the Muawiya Buril Industrial Group in the Soba industrial area of southern Khartoum [1] - The group has resumed production of 14 types of products, including juice, mineral water, textbooks, and cardboard [1] - The Minister expressed hope that other companies would also quickly resume operations [1]
工业游成品牌新广告位
Mei Ri Shang Bao· 2025-06-18 05:40
Group 1 - The core idea of the articles is the rising trend of industrial tourism, where companies open their factories to the public as a new marketing strategy and revenue source [1][3]. - Companies in various sectors, particularly food and beverage and automotive manufacturing, are increasingly offering factory tours to enhance customer engagement and brand experience [1][2]. - The industrial tourism initiative in Qiantang District is projected to attract 1.2 million visitors in 2024, generating an economic benefit of 200 million yuan [3]. Group 2 - Different companies are adopting unique approaches to factory tours, with food and beverage companies focusing on interactive experiences, while automotive manufacturers emphasize technological showcases [1][2]. - The Zhejiang Printing Group offers educational programs that combine factory tours with hands-on learning experiences, charging fees for participation [2]. - The concept of factory tours is seen as a way for companies to convert fixed manufacturing costs into competitive advantages by transforming production facilities into advertising platforms [3].
